Planting Calendar for California Poppy

Frost tolerance for california poppy: Tolerant of a very small amount of frost.
When to plant: Up to 3 weeks before last frost.

California Poppy tend to make it in a tiny bit of cold which means that you can plant them slightly earlier in the year than plants that are more sensitive to the cold.

The earliest that you can plant california poppy in Boonton is March. However, you really should wait until April if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ant california poppy and expect a good harvest is probably August. You probably don't want to wait any later than that or else your california poppy may not have a chance to grow to maturity. You can get started a couple of weeks earlier by starting your california poppy indoors.

Last Frost Date

On average the last frost when the weather gets warmer is on April 15 in Boonton. In the coldest months of winter you should expect an average low temperature of -5°F.

Remember that the actual date of last frost is an average because it is based on the USDA zone info for Boonton and it changes from year to year. Half of the time in Boonton it frosts late in the year after April 15 so always be ready to cover your california poppy in the event of a surprise late frost.

USDA Zone Info for Boonton

Here is the info for USDA Zone 6b.

Average Date of Last Frost (spring)April 15
Average Date of First Frost (fall)October 15
Lowest Expected Low-5°F
Highest Expected Low0°F

This means that on a really cold year, the coldest it will get is -5°F. On most years you should be prepared to experience lows near 0°F.
